Undo sync between iPhones

How do I undo the sync between my private iPhone and my work-iPhone that Spears everytime I put them toghether? Very annoying, I have done the sync once and that would be enough?

iPhone 13, iOS 17

That is not a sync, its merely a temporary connection when bringing devices together so you can then share things like photos or files between them using AirDrop. It does not actively sync anything between the devices on its own.


You can turn it off if you really want to in Settings ➜ General ➜ AirDrop ➜ Bringing Devices Together.
